    Abstract

    We present a study of hadronic transitions between Υ(mS) (m=4, 3, 2) and Υ(nS) (n=2, 1) resonances based on 347.5 fb−1 of data taken with the BABAR detector at the PEP-II storage rings. We report the first observation of Υ(4S)→ηΥ(1S) decay with a branching fraction B(Υ(4S)→ηΥ(1S))=(1.96±0.06stat±0.09syst)×10−4 and measure the ratio of partial widths Γ(Υ(4S)→ηΥ(1S))/Γ(Υ(4S)→π+π−Υ(1S))=2.41±0.40stat±0.12syst. We set 90% CL upper limits on the ratios Γ(Υ(2S)→ηΥ(1S))/Γ(Υ(2S)→π+π−Υ(1S))<5.2×10−3 and Γ(Υ(3S)→ηΥ(1S))/Γ(Υ(3S)→π+π−Υ(1S))<1.9×10−2. We also present new measurements of the ratios Γ(Υ(4S)→π+π−Υ(2S))/Γ(Υ(4S)→π+π−Υ(1S))=1.16±0.16stat±0.14syst and Γ(Υ(3S)→π+π−Υ(2S))/Γ(Υ(3S)→π+π−Υ(1S))=0.577±0.026stat±0.060syst.
